Stuffed Bell Peppers

Ingredients
- 6 large red peppers
- 4 sausages (chicken, pork, turkey...)
- 1 large onion
- 1 cup of halved cherry tomatoes
- 1 cup of brown rice
- 2 tablespoons of butter (or olive oil)
- salt and pepper

Preparation
Step 1
Heat oven to 350-degrees.
Set one cup of brown rice to cook on the stove.
Chop up the onion and put it into a pan along with olive oil and cook on medium high heat until the onion begins to brown (around 5 minutes).
While the onions are cooking cut a cup of cherry tomatoes into halves.
Once onions are starting to brown stir in tomatoes and cook for 2 minutes. Stir constantly. Remove from heat and set aside.
Now remove the sausage meat from the casing and break into small pieces. Cook meat for several minutes (until brown). Meat should be almost completely cooked though.
Combine rice, onion, tomato and sausage pieces in a large bowl and mix together. Add salt and pepper to taste.
Cut peppers in half and remove seeds.
Fill peppers with mixture and set into a glass casserole dish.
Bake for 30 minutes and enjoy!
